Yasmeen G. Abou El‐Reash is a scholar working on Organic Chemistry, Analytical Chemistry and Water Science and Technology. According to data from OpenAlex, Yasmeen G. Abou El‐Reash has authored 53 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 21 papers in Organic Chemistry, 19 papers in Analytical Chemistry and 18 papers in Water Science and Technology. Recurrent topics in Yasmeen G. Abou El‐Reash’s work include Adsorption and biosorption for pollutant removal (17 papers), Analytical chemistry methods development (17 papers) and Metal complexes synthesis and properties (9 papers). Yasmeen G. Abou El‐Reash is often cited by papers focused on Adsorption and biosorption for pollutant removal (17 papers), Analytical chemistry methods development (17 papers) and Metal complexes synthesis and properties (9 papers). Yasmeen G. Abou El‐Reash collaborates with scholars based in Egypt, Saudi Arabia and Germany. Yasmeen G. Abou El‐Reash's co-authors include Wael I. Mortada, Faisal K. Algethami, Ehab A. Abdelrahman, Hany M. Youssef and Ibrahim M. Kenawy and has published in prestigious journals such as Journal of Hazardous Materials, Journal of Colloid and Interface Science and RSC Advances.
